New Yorkers have zero confidence in Governor Andrew Cuomo and the new commissioner of education Maryellen Elias. 

The opt out of the standardized tests movement has grown from 40,000 to 120,000 for the Math and ELA exams and in 2016 we expect the number to reach over 500,000. 

New Yorkers worked very hard to elect a new governor who would do the will of the people. But we're stuck with Cuomo and his continuing association with corrupt politicians. 

New Yorkers worked hard to get new state senators to represent them. Senators Murphy and Serino ran to stop Common Core but they turned their back on our children. 

Our children need full repeal of Common Core. New York has had Common Core for over 4 years. We don't need a listening tour nor another survey. It's time for change.
